H A D | verbs.c | 96249d70 Wed Aug 05 15:14:45 CDT 2015 Jason Gunthorpe <jgunthorpe@obsidianresearch.com> IB/core: Guarantee that a local_dma_lkey is available
Every single ULP requires a local_dma_lkey to do anything with a QP, so let us ensure one exists for every PD created.
If the driver can supply a global local_dma_lkey then use that, otherwise ask the driver to create a local use all physical memory MR associated with the new PD.
